We have a UNIQUE OPPORTUNITY tomorrow, Saturday 6/6 at our Chesapeake Isle Community Harbor. Our friend and neighbor Bill Osborne has arranged for a member of the USCG Auxiliary Flotilla 21-05 to conduct free Vessel Safety Checks (VSC) and make suggestions on what is needed to bring your boat in compliance with Maryland and Federal requirements. The status and condition of your trailer will not be addressed.
If your boat passes, you will be awarded a recognizable VSC Decal to display on your vessel. In Cecil County and the broader Chesapeake Bay area, maritime law enforcement (such as the Maryland Natural Resources Police or the US Coast Guard) may bypass or significantly speed up random safety boardings if they spot a valid current-year decal on your boat.
We will start at 11am and boats on trailers should head toward the fishing pier and get in line. Please take advantage of this opportunity for the US Coast Guard Auxiliary to come to you!
